Abstract
The invention proposes a kind of production method of textile auxiliary melamine formaldehyde resin, this method belongs to chemical field, and the raw material used includes: liquid melamine formaldehyde resin 92-93%, polyvinyl alcohol 4-5% count by weight percentage;Ammonium sulfate 2%, anti-aging agent 1% be raw material by the method that blends at a certain temperature come preparing finished articles, this method simple production process, good product quality, product is mainly used for the peace type processing of the fabrics such as polyester fiber, polyester fiber, synthetic cotton, blended product, there is following effect: increasing the elasticity of fabric, hardness, stiffening property and stability, improve feel;Wrinkle resistant polish that is shrinkproof, promoting fabric surface;Washing fastness is good.

Background technique
Textile auxiliary is that have not in textile production process to the product quality and surcharge that improve textile
The important function that can or lack, it can not only assign the various specific functions of textile and style, such as soft, wrinkle resistant, shrinkproof, waterproof,
Antibacterial, antistatic, fire-retardant etc. can also improve dyeing and finishing technology, play the role of energy saving and reduce processing cost, weaving helps
Agent to promoted textile industry integral level and the effect in Textile Chain be it is vital, textile auxiliary product is about
80% is using surfactant as raw material, and about 20% is functional aid, and common textile auxiliary has refining agent, coloring agent, level dyeing
Agent, softening agent, capillary effect elevator etc..Melamine resin is widely used auxiliary agent in textile industry, existing in foreign countries
70 years history, China are just to start application the sixties, which can be improved the waterproof of fiber, anti-old and crease resistance, are made
Fabric is very scraped, good hand touch, is had bright gloss, can be used in mixed way with a variety of textile finishing aids.The auxiliary agent for polyester fiber,
The peace type of the fabrics such as polyester fiber, synthetic cotton, blended product is machined with following effect: 1. increase the elasticity of fabric, hardness, endure
Property and stability, improve feel;2. wrinkle resistant polish that is shrinkproof, promoting fabric surface;3. washing fastness is good, ultra-fine for polyester
Fiber can promote its hydrophobicity;For the calico with pigment, the fixation effect of pigment can be increased.The auxiliary agent uses Shi Kejia water
It is diluted to required concentration, then plus the catalyzer contact agent diluted and other finishing auxiliaries companion's use, setting temperature and time in forming machine
Different according to kinds of fibers, 130-160 DEG C of general temperature, the time was advisable with 130-180 seconds.
Summary of the invention
Present invention mainly solves the problem of be to provide the production method of textile auxiliary melamine formaldehyde resin a kind of, production
The raw material that the auxiliary agent uses is by weight ratio are as follows: liquid melamine formaldehyde resin 92-93%, polyvinyl alcohol 4-5%;Ammonium sulfate
2%, anti-aging agent 1%.
The present invention can be achieved through the following technical solutions:
A kind of production method of textile auxiliary melamine formaldehyde resin, feature are made of following steps:
(1) liquid melamine formaldehyde resin being added in reaction kettle, starts blender, the revolving speed of blender is 30 revs/min,
Temperature steps up 55-60 DEG C, is added the polyvinyl alcohol of formula ratio, and insulation reaction 1-1.2 hours;
(2) temperature is cut to 35-40 DEG C, continues to stir, the ammonium sulfate of formula ratio is added, is cooled to room temperature after mixing evenly,
The anti-aging agent of formula ratio is added, stops stirring to get finished product after stirring 0.2-0.3 hours.
Reaction temperature in reaction kettle described in step (1) is 57.5 DEG C, and the reaction time is 1.1 hours;
Room temperature in reaction kettle described in step (2) is 1-37 DEG C.

Embodiment 1
The liquid melamine formaldehyde resin that total amount is 92% will be accounted for and be sent into reaction kettle, start blender, the revolving speed of blender is 30
Rev/min, temperature is stepped up to 55 DEG C, is added and accounts for the polyvinyl alcohol that total amount is 5%, insulation reaction 1.2 hours;Temperature tune
35 DEG C are dropped to, continues to stir, is added and accounts for the ammonium sulfate that total amount is 2%, is cooled to room temperature after mixing evenly, addition accounts for total amount and is
1% anti-aging agent stops stirring to get finished product after stirring 0.2 hour.
Embodiment 2
The liquid melamine formaldehyde resin that total amount is 92.5% will be accounted for and be sent into reaction kettle, start blender, the revolving speed of blender is
30 revs/min, temperature is stepped up to 57.5 DEG C, is added and accounts for the polyvinyl alcohol that total amount is 4.5%, insulation reaction 1.1 hours;?
Temperature is cut to 37.5 DEG C, continues to stir, and is added and accounts for the ammonium sulfate that total amount is 2%, be cooled to room temperature after mixing evenly, is added
The anti-aging agent that total amount is 1% is accounted for, stirring stopped stirring to get finished product after 0.25 hour.
Embodiment 3
The liquid melamine formaldehyde resin that total amount is 93% will be accounted for and be sent into reaction kettle, start blender, the revolving speed of blender is 30
Rev/min, temperature is stepped up to 60 DEG C, is added and accounts for the polyvinyl alcohol that total amount is 4%, insulation reaction 1 hour;Temperature is downgraded
To 40 DEG C, continue to stir, be added and account for the ammonium sulfate that total amount is 2%, is cooled to room temperature after mixing evenly, it is 1% that addition, which accounts for total amount,
Anti-aging agent, stirring 0.3 hour after stop stir to get finished product.
